Vital Essentials Freeze-Dried Raw Chicken Crunchy Nibs deliver a high-protein, USA-sourced, freeze-dried raw cat food option that preserves natural nutrients and flavor. Crafted from premium butcher-cut chicken with no fillers or artificial ingredients, these crunchy nibs support healthy skin, shiny coats, strong teeth, and energetic play, making them a top choice for discerning cat parents seeking superior nutrition.

Crunchy and small.
I buy the soft nibs version of this product. My cats go bonkers over that one. I like to crush it and sprinkle it over there raw food for extra protein and taste. It also helped transition my cats from dry to raw. I love that it is soft and pliable, making it versatile for any meal. I know some people complained about the size and their cats couldn't eat it, but I think it is better as a topper. You can also soak it in water if you prefer wet over dry. With all the success I have with that version, I decided to give this a go. I can see the appeal for people who wanted a smaller, crunchier version for their cats, but this was not a hit with mine. Some of them didn't want to chew it, had difficulty chewing, or had no interest whatsoever. I was hoping they would like the crunch since they used to eat dry and or give them variety. But nope. They want their soft nibs! Both are good products. A little pricey, but worth it for your fur babies! The ingredients are great, with meat as the main factor, with only one filler as a preservative. Which is huge when comparing this to other brands.Overall, I am quite happy with this the other version of this product and it has become a staple in my household.
